unsteady adj 1 :
subject to change or variation ; "
her unsteady walk "; "
his hand was unsteady as he poured the wine "; "
an unsteady voice " [
ant : {
steady }]
2 :
not firmly or solidly positioned ; "
climbing carefully up the unsteady ladder "; "
an unfirm stance " [
synonym : {
unfirm },
{
unsteady }]
